Issue

The video player has visible text content that is not announced to screen reader users via an audio description track or by an adjacent transcript

Expected Behavior

  • WCAG 2.2 A 1.2.3 Audio Description or Media Alternative (Prerecorded) requires that an audio track whcih describes important video content or a text based transcript is provided
  • An audio description track may be provided dependent on the media player or a text transcript
  • Screen reader users expect to have access to important content in a video (aside from dialogue) that sighted users get by default

Acceptance Criteria

  • Research the video player and analyze the video content to determine if an Audio Description track or transcript is more beneficial
  • If an audio track is possible, record a dialogue track which describes the video and amend it to the video, otherwise create a text transcript (which can be hidden offscreen)
  • Test with a screen reader JAWS, VoiceOver, NVDA, Orca, Talkback, etc.
  • Ensure the important video content is announced as part of the audio track or text transcript
